Again medical science confirms what many working hypnotherpists’ have known for years. Properly conducted hypnotherapy can be a very effective for IBS (Irritable Bowl Syndrome). Professor Whorwell concludes, “The term hypnosis was coined by a Manchester surgeon, James Braid, early in the nineteenth century, and it’s been in and out of fashion ever since. I’d like to think that our Unit has brought hypnotherapy back to Manchester, and helped improve its legitimacy.
